McAllister looking at limited carries: The Sun Herald reports Saints RB Deuce McAllister will never be the same on two surgically repaired knees. McAllister still holds value to the Saints, but asking him to even be the kind of back he was in 2006 might be too cumbersome. Reggie Bush will see more carries, so Deuce's workload probably won't exceed 17 carries per game. The Saints will also be re-taught why Pierre Thomas made this team once again during this year's camp. (Updated 07/21/2008).

Fantasy Analysis
McAllister has reportedly looked good this offseason in his return from a second torn ACL. But since he will lose carries to Bush and possibly Thomas, his Fantasy value is limited. Consider McAllister a low-end No. 3 Fantasy option and hope he can regain the form that allowed him to rush for 1,057 yards in 2006. He should be drafted somewhere between Rounds 8-10. RB Deuce McAllister, just five months shy of his 30th birthday, is a source of concern for Saints' fans. While McAllister took part in the team's May minicamp and organized team activities on a limited basis and appears to be on schedule to return, nothing is certain until he puts on the pads and engages in full speed workouts. As a four-time 1,000-yard rusher, the powerfully-built McAllister is the key to the Saints' running game. After he was sidelined in Week 3 last season with a torn ACL in his left knee, the Saints struggled and wound up averaging just 91.6 yards a game to rank 28th in the league. Reggie Bush also missed McAllister after they formed a solid 1-2 punch in Bush's rookie year in 2006. Without McAllister, defenses targeted Bush on most running plays and he averaged just 3.7 yards a carry. 07/17/2008
